Glen Ashworth is an experienced communications professional currently serving as the Manager of Communications at the Commission for Complaints for Telecom-television Services since December 2023. Prior to this role, Glen held the position of Marketing Communications Manager at both Universities Canada and University Affairs | Affaires universitaires from May 2004 to December 2023. Glen's career also includes a role as Marketing Coordinator at Nelligan O'Brien Payne LLP and Business Development Specialist at netPCS Networks. Educationally, Glen is pursuing a Mini-MBA from McGill University's Executive Development Institute, a Professional Certificate in Public Sector and Non-Profit Marketing from Carleton University, and holds a BComm in Marketing from Concordia University, along with a Business Administration degree from CEGEP - John Abbott College.
Links
Sign up to view 0 direct reports
Get started